Standardized Patient/Simulated Person
University of Pittsburgh · Pittsburgh, PA · 14 mo ago
HealthcareFull-time
Responsibilities
- Realistically portray patient/clinician (or otherwise) scenarios, including but not limited to history of chief complaint, affect/behavior, and physical findings
- Provide effective feedback- written, verbal, and checklist- to learners in teaching and testing situations
- Maintain quality control of teaching, testing, and other SPP events through observation opportunities
- Provide back-up support for activities in the event of last-minute scheduling and/or event design changes
- Assisting the SPP staff as needed in the execution of simulation events, including set-up, breakdown, and proctoring
